dc.description.abstract | Vibration and buckling of in-plane loaded simply supported double-walled carbon nanotubes were investigated using the nonlocal Timoshenko-beam theory. The influence of in-plane loads on the natural frequencies was determined. The results show that while the natural frequencies decrease with increasing compressive in-plane loads, an increase in frequencies is observed for tension type of in-plane loads. Effects of in-plane loads are more pronounced for lower modes, and some mode changes are observed at critical in-plane loads. A comparison of nonlocal elasticity solutions with local elasticity solutions indicates that the nonlocal effects should be considered for higher modes of vibration of double-walled carbon nanotubes. | en_US |
